What is the 10 20 70 rule for AI?
The 10 20 70 rule for AI adoption is a practical framework: spend 10% of your resources on AI technology, 20% on data management and quality, and the remaining 70% on change management among your team. This approach ensures remodelers and construction firms don’t just add AI but also empower the entire team to use these tools effectively. The result is smoother integration, fewer project delays, and much better project management as everyone is on board with new processes.

Generative AI for Construction Document Management
Construction document management is one area where AI technology shines—for remodelers, wrangling contracts, blueprints, permits, and compliance paperwork is often a headache. Generative AI platforms sort, extract, and summarize the key requirements from hundreds of documents, simplifying how information is shared across the entire team. Using natural language processing, AI can quickly identify change requests, building code references, and project scope updates, ensuring everyone works with the most current information.
Beyond organization, these tools also add a layer of security and compliance. By automating audit trails, version control, and access permissions, generative AI reduces the risk of lost documents or regulatory missteps. Remodelers benefit not only from less manual labor but also from confidence that every construction document is easily retrievable and actionable, no matter how complex the project may be.

AI Technology Solutions for Document Management in Construction
How AI Simplifies Construction Document Handling

Managing documents is a constant challenge—but AI technology can transform this process for remodelers. AI-driven document management tools scan, categorize, and index hundreds of pages of critical paperwork faster than any human. This means contracts, blueprints, compliance forms, and material lists are always organized and accessible for the entire team. Natural language processing and machine learning strip away repetitive tasks like manual data entry, automatically extracting relevant project requirements and highlighting any missing documents.
With all construction documents available in a single, searchable digital platform, remodelers save crucial time and reduce costly errors. AI also maintains a full audit trail, making it simple to backtrack if compliance questions arise or if a document needs updating. Ultimately, document management AI solutions give remodelers control, clarity, and peace of mind—freeing them to focus on project management rather than paperwork.
Using Generative AI for Accurate Construction Estimating
Construction Estimating Workflows with AI

Construction estimating lives at the heart of remodeling success. Today’s generative AI tools can instantly analyze project blueprints, historical costs, and real-time pricing databases to provide remarkably accurate cost estimation. By leveraging machine learning and previous project data, remodelers no longer need to check and recalculate estimates over and over. Instead, they can quickly compare design options, adjust for changing materials or labor rates, and create professional proposals within minutes.
These AI solutions also help remodelers visualize cost implications of design options before making decisions. Through smart dashboards and graphical reporting, teams see at a glance where cost overruns might happen and what efficiencies can be gained. The net result is predictable, trustworthy construction estimating, fewer budget surprises, and a better experience for clients and remodelers alike.
